My A.T.B.'s
These are my two A.T.B.'s, Jetta and Izzabella. Izzabella was a pet store rescue. She was a pitiful site. Terribly underweight, covered in layers and layers and layers of shed. I think by the time we finally got her cleaned up we'd removed 4 sets of spectacles. She had so much shed she couldn't poop. Once removed she let loose and got even thinner because she was full of stool. I honestly did not expect for her to live when I brought her home. I just wanted to give her a chance. She was in the pet store in a ten gallon tank with nothing but a big hot light and wood floor. She looked like a piece of beef jerky that was left in the sun. Now she's tripled her weight and is healthy and just as mean as a rabid bobcat. lol
Jetta is a gift from a great friend who decided I needed to have another as a reward for my work with Izzabella.
